Wooden Pergolas: Classic Elegance
Pergolas are a timeless choice for creating shaded outdoor spaces. Crafted from wood, they offer a rustic, inviting atmosphere that complements a wide range of architectural styles. You can customize your pergola with retractable canvas roofs or climbing plants to further enhance its shading capabilities.

To make the most of your wooden pergola, consider adding comfortable seating, a dining table, or even a hanging daybed. This will transform your shaded space into an inviting oasis where you can relax, entertain, or enjoy a quiet meal with loved ones.
Attached Pergolas: Seamless Transition

Attached pergolas are an excellent choice if you want to create a seamless transition between your indoor and outdoor living spaces. They can be built adjacent to your home, providing a covered entryway or a shady extension of your living room. By incorporating retractable screens or curtains, you can also enjoy your space even when it's raining.
For added privacy, consider installing lattice panels or trellises on the sides of your attached pergola. You can then train climbing plants like wisteria or jasmine to grow along the lattice, creating a lush, green screen that shields your outdoor space from prying eyes.

Wooden Arbors: Charming Retreats

Arbors are a charming and elegant way to create shaded outdoor spaces. They typically feature a lattice or solid roof supported by curved or straight wooden posts, providing a cozy nook for relaxation or a picturesque backdrop for al fresco dining.
To enhance the shading capabilities of your wooden arbor, consider training climbing plants like roses, clematis, or ivy to grow along the lattice or trellis. As the plants mature, they will create a dense canopy that provides both shade and privacy. You can also install a retractable canopy or shade sail to provide additional protection from the sun.

Arbors with Planters: Lush Greenery
Integrating planters into your wooden arbor is an excellent way to create a lush, green oasis in your outdoor space. You can design the arbor with built-in shelves or hanging planters to accommodate a variety of plants, from cascading ferns to vibrant flowers.
Choose plants that thrive in the amount of shade provided by your arbor, and be sure to group them according to their water and light requirements. This will help you create a harmonious, low-maintenance garden that enhances the beauty of your shaded retreat.

Cantilevered Canopies: Modern Minimalism
Cantilevered canopies are a modern and minimalist way to provide shade in your outdoor spaces. They are supported by a single post or wall-mounted bracket, creating a sleek, streamlined appearance that complements contemporary architectural styles.

Gabled Canopies: Classic Charm
Gabled canopies are a classic and elegant way to provide shade in your outdoor spaces. They feature a pitched roof that directs rainwater away from the shaded area, making them an excellent choice for regions with frequent rainfall.
To add a touch of charm to your gabled canopy, consider incorporating decorative elements like wooden shingles, carved details, or even a cupola. You can also paint the canopy to match the exterior of your home, creating a cohesive look that enhances your home's curb appeal.
